Fort Fisher Has Summer Activities for the Kids-- Part 1: Attention Junior Reserves!!

Not only are there lectures for adults and tours of the fort, but al;so there are weekly activities geared toward the kids.

JULY 2:  "School of the Soldier"  Kids will learn the manual of arms, loading a musket in nine stages and life of the soldier doing garrison duty like at Fort Fisher.

JULY 9:  "The Whole garrison's Gone to Gardening"  Kids will learn how the garrison fed themselves and fought off diseases.  They will be able to take home their own potted plant.

JULY 16:  "Archaeology at Fort Fisher"  Kids will explore the for's history by the archaeological record on local land and waterway.  Maritime archaeologists from the North Carolina Underwater Archaeology Unit will be on hand to talk.
